Under the direction of the President & Chief Executive Officer, the Director of Program Quality & Community Initiatives provides strategic leadership for the development, implementation, evaluation, and continuous improvement of Boys & Girls Clubs of Dayton's program model. This position is responsible for ensuring the consistent delivery of high-quality, evidence-based youth development programming across all Club locations while advancing strategic initiatives that strengthen youth, family, and community outcomes. The Director leads organization-wide efforts related to program quality, trauma-informed practices, compliance, partnership development, and program evaluation. In addition, this position provides oversight of the KIND Cares Program, ensuring that youth and families have equitable access to healthcare resources, preventative services, and community-based supports that remove barriers to academic achievement, healthy development, and long-term success. Working collaboratively with senior leadership, staff, schools, healthcare providers, funders, community organizations, and the Board of Directors, the Director develops systems that strengthen organizational effectiveness, ensure grant compliance, measure program outcomes, and advance the mission of Boys & Girls Clubs of Dayton by creating pathways that lead to generational prosperity and success for every young person served.
